Company Description

Legal & General (L&G) is a leading UK financial services group and major global investor. 

We’ve been safeguarding people’s financial futures since 1836, and strive to build a better society, while improving the lives of our customers and creating value for shareholders. 

We are one of the world’s largest asset managers and provide powerful asset origination capabilities. Together, these underpin our retirement and protection solutions: we are an international player in pension risk transfer, in UK and US life insurance, and in UK workplace pensions and retirement income. 

Our global asset management business provides our clients and partners with complex, responsible investment solutions, working internationally across public and private markets.
